TravelCenters of America Celebrates Three New Locations in June

New Travel Centers Located in South Dakota,
Texas and Florida
TravelCenters of America Inc. (Nasdaq: TA), nationwide operator
of the TA, Petro Stopping Centers and TA Express travel center
brands, today announced its plans to open three new travel centers
in as many weeks during June. The openings are all conversions of
existing travel centers to TA-branded sites, part of TA’s broader,
strategic turnaround initiatives, which includes plans to rapidly
grow its nationwide travel center footprint through franchising to
better serve its large fleet customers and professional
drivers.
Planned openings include:
- June 2: TA Express opens in Vermillion, South Dakota. (The
fourth Coffee Cup Fuel Stop converting to a TA Express through a
franchise agreement with Heinz, Inc.)
- June 10: TA Express opens in Nacogdoches, Texas. (Formerly the
Gateway of Nacogdoches Travel Center.)
- June 17: TA travel center to open in Lake City, Florida.
(Formerly the Shuttle Truck Stop 75.)
With these openings, TA will expand its network of total travel
centers to 269. More openings are planned for 2020, in cities
including Huntington, Oregon; Cookeville, Tennessee; Edgerton,
Kansas and South Houston, Texas.
“Expanding our travel center network through partnerships with
existing facilities is a key part of our growth strategy,” said Jon
Pertchik, CEO of TA. “Whether it is a full service travel center or
smaller format TA Express, this growth allows us to offer more
drivers the fuel, restaurants and other services they need while
doing their important jobs which, with the COVID-19 pandemic that
is currently impacting our country, are more critical than
ever.”
TA announced in May its focus on franchising to expand its
network. Since the beginning of 2019, TA signed 18 new franchise
agreements.
About TravelCenters of
America TravelCenters of America Inc. (Nasdaq: TA) is
the nation's largest publicly traded full-service travel center
network. Founded in 1972 and headquartered in Westlake, Ohio, its
more than 21,000 employees serve customers in over 265 locations in
44 states and Canada, principally under the TA®, Petro Stopping
Centers® and TA Express® brands. Offerings include diesel and
gasoline fuel, truck maintenance and repair, full-service and
quick-service restaurants, car and truck parking and other services
and amenities dedicated to providing great experiences for
professional drivers and the general motoring public. TravelCenters
of America operates nearly 650 full-service and quick-service
restaurants and 10 proprietary brands, including Quaker Steak and
Lube®, Iron Skillet® and Country Pride®. For more information,
